当前位置:首页 » 数据仓库 » 数据库同步软件客户端
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

数据库同步软件客户端

发布时间: 2022-05-22 22:22:10

1. 如何实现android客户端与服务端数据同步

android客户端不能直接与服务器数据库连接,拿sqlserver来说,安装之后有几个G那么大,android程序是跑在手机上的,想让程序直接访问sqlserver,那手机需要非常大的内存。但是可以通过webservice这样一个桥梁来间接访问SQLServer。即在服务器运行一个服务端程序,该服务端程序通过接收来自android客户端的指令,对数据库进行操作。客户端与服务端直接的数据传输主要通过http协议发送和接收json数据或者xml数据,服务端接收到客户端的json数据之后,进行json解析,再按一定的逻辑对数据库进行增、删、改、查。客户端的http请求可以通过 HttpClient类实现,在anddroid 4.0之后,客户端的网络请求已经不被允许在主线程中运行,所以题主还需注意另开启一个子线程进行网络请求。如何实现android客户端与服务端数据同步

2. 如何用什么软件可以实现数据库同步

HKROnline
SyncNavigator
是一款
SQL
Server,MySQL
数据库同步
软件。它为您提供一种简单智能的方式完成复杂的数据库
数据同步
,分发操作。
SyncNavigator
可以帮助您快速的完成数据库的数据同步。
不需要专业的数据库知识,只需要进行简单的设置即可实现数据库的同步,分发以及
热备份
。即使是大容量数据库也能快速完成同步。
它对数据库的支持非常完整,您可以将
SQL
Server/MySQL
数据库同步到其他不同版本的数据库上而不需要考虑其数据库结构。
它支持
断点续传
功能,即使出现网络中断或者数据库故障
也能继续
同步数据库
,并确保
数据完整性

3. MYSQL有那些专用的数据库同步软件

HKROnline SyncNavigator 是一款 SQL Server,MySQL 数据库同步软件。它为您提供一种简单智能的方式完成复杂的数据库数据同步,分发操作。
SyncNavigator 可以帮助您快速的完成数据库的数据同步。
不需要专业的数据库知识,只需要进行简单的设置即可实现数据库的同步,分发以及热备份。即使是大容量数据库也能快速完成同步。
它对数据库的支持非常完整,您可以将 SQL Server/MySQL 数据库同步到其他不同版本的数据库上而不需要考虑其数据库结构。
它支持断点续传功能,即使出现网络中断或者数据库故障
也能继续同步数据库,并确保数据完整性。

4. SyncNavigator 数据库同步软件怎么用

HKROnline SyncNavigator 是一款 SQLSERVER,MYSQL 数据库同步软件。它为您提供一种简单智能的方式完成复杂的数据库数据同步,分发操作。
1.快速,持续,稳定的同步数据库数据。在数据增加,修改或者删除后自动同步到目标数据库。
2.不编写SQL语句,不使用数据库管理工具。与同类产品相比所需数据库经验知识最少。
3.不使用ODBC连接模式,全部采用原生驱动组件。即使在不同数据库版本间的同步也保持高转换精度。
4.同时支持SQLSERVER和MYSQL。支持断点续传和热备份。支持服务端/客户端模式,方便远程管理。
A.更好的Windows平台兼容性。支持 Win XP / Win 2003 / Win Vista / Win Server 2008 / Win 7 及以上平台。
B.完整支持 Microsoft SQL Server。完整支持 Microsoft SQL Server 2000 2005 2008 数据库类型。并能在不同数据库版本之间相互同步数据。
C.支持 Mysql 4.1 以上版本。支持 Mysql 4.1 5.0 5.1 5.4 5.5。并能在不同数据库版本之间相互同步数据。
D.自动执行数据库数据同步任务。通过与Windows计划任务相似的方式为需要同步的内容制定运行计划。软件在指定时间自动进行数据库同步。
E.支持服务端/客户端模式。您可以将 SyncNavigator 服务端部署在服务器并在远程通过客户端进行访问。支持多用户同时管理。
F.操作更加简单快速。不编写SQL语句,不使用数据库管理工具。与同类产品相比所需数据库经验知识最少。

5. 服务端和各种客户端(手机端,平板端,web端)怎样进行数据同步客户端需要数据库吗若需要,各种客户

你说的数据同步,既然同步,客户端是一定要有存储数据的,这个存储无论是数据库还是XML或者其他的格式。 以一个小型应用为例,比如通讯录吧。 服务端应该是一个数据中心,客户端对应的也应该有一个相同的数据表,存储本地数据。正如你说的没有网络的时候,不影响使用。 如果你的软件是多用户或者多租户版本的。服务端的表结构应该多出一个tenantID和userID来区分用户和租户的数据。 客户端和服务端的表结构应该都有创建时间和最后更新时间(可以作为谁同步谁的依据,但不是唯一的。)正如@任文彬提供的思路,但是我觉得这个思路还是比较适合文件类的同步,对于数据库信息的同步,经常涉及到查询比较,性能上可能不会太好。所以不如再增加一个字段“状态”,状态可以分为1待更新,2更新中,3已更新,4待删除,5删除中,6已删除等等。 比如客户端进行新增操作,数据插入本地表中,状态为1待更新,同步数据从服务器返回2更新中,更新本地表状态为2,服务器同步完成,更新本地表状态已更新。 这样做的好处是,其中无论哪个环节出了问题,比如机器突然断电,或者突然断网,等下次重新使用的时候,都可以根据表的状态码来确定数据是否需要更新。 软件的应用场景比如是这样的:客户端是在公司的内网,供用户在公司的桌面端使用,那么内网服务器保存的就是本地数据,但是用户还可能外出的时候通过移动设备来使用软件,这个移动端使用的就应该是服务端的同步数据了。 按照这种思路,客户端增删改->改变本地状态码->同步数据中->改变本地状态码->同步完成->改变本地状态码,那如果移动设备对服务端的数据操作呢?也需要改变服务端状态码为待更新、待删除(删除应该区分对待),下次登录客户端的时候自动检查服务端的“状态”为“待操作的”,然后服务端同步到客户端。这样无论是对本地表操作,还是对服务端的直接操作,都可以保证两个表的数据是同步的。 涉及数据同步的还需要考虑到数据表主键同一时空唯一性的问题。

6. 服务器SQL Server数据库和客户端Access数据库之间的数据同步。

access使用VBA调用httpservices组件, 从web服务器上通过WebService服务得到数据, 检查后保存入本地数据表完成同步, 架构上没有问题

7. 比较好用的数据库同步软件又哪些

可以试试DBSync,主要特点:
●独立运行
不需要在数据库中设置程序或脚本,不需要更改库结构,是一款独立的应用程序,因此不影响现有系统的运行,简单易用。
●支持各种数据源
既支持常规数据库,如Access、SQL Server、Oracle、MySQL、DB2等,又支持Excel、txt、csv等文件数据,任何可用OLE DB或ODBC连接的数据,均可参与同步。
●异型数据库同步
既支持相同类型数据库之间的同步,如Access到Access、SQL Server到SQL Server,又支持异型数据库之间的同步,如Excel到Access、Access到SQL Server、SQL Server到Oracle等。
●无人值守同步
软件具有定期自动同步的功能,只需预先设置好时间间隔,就可长期自动同步;支持系统重启后自动继续同步,防止意外关机重启而造成同步中断,从而实现无人值守同步。
●支持增量同步
既支持简单的全部复制式同步(Insert),又支持增量同步。软件能快速扫描数据库,找出相互间的差异(即增量),只对增量进行同步。
●支持断点续传
当同步中断后,再次同步时能从中断位置继续同步,避免每次都需要从头开始。
●秒级实时同步
重复同步的时间间隔最短可设置为1秒,源数据库发生变更后,1秒后就同步过去,几乎等同于实时同步。
●支持同步后处理
可设置同步后的SQL执行语句,实现同步之后的数据转换、公式计算等额外任务。

8. 求推荐一款oracle数据库同步软件

i2Active为您提供高可用和实时数据整合方案,协助Oracle数据库系统保持7*24小时运作,满足最终用户连续可用的要求。帮助您在企业范围内快速分发或收集关键数据,以便及时和准确的决策。

9. 20分~!!求一个数据库同步备份软件!!

Foolsync 数据实时同步备份软件轻松搞定。功能介绍•文件夹同步:用于文件夹或PC间文件系统实时同步热备份。 •文件夹监视:可用于特定文件夹的监视。 •数据库同步:用于两个数据库之间数据实时同步热备份。 •数据库监视:可用于特定数据库的监视。 •数据库复制:复制表,视图,存储过程以及函数等。 •支持多任务:文件和数据库同步都支持多任务。 赞同